Description

  • The set includes the numbers Flat 2.5, 3, 4, Test VTSL3, Cross PZ1, PZ2, PH2.
  • VDE certification tested at 10,000 Volts guaranteed up to 1000 Volts
  • Construction from Chrome Molybdenum Vanadium steel guarantees high hardness and durability
  • Tips processed with CNC machines ensure perfect fit of the screw without play
  • Black phosphated shafts improve friction coefficient and provide anti-corrosion protection
  • Handles made of non-slip, anti-sweat plastic 2 materials 3 sides, suitable for transferring all the power to the screw head
  • Thin, narrow design, suitable for high-precision electrical work
  • Laser engraved tip shape on the top of the head for very easy identification
  • Non-slip 3-sided collar on the handle

    I preferred the Milwaukee over the corresponding Facom because I want a larger grip than the Facom, but I made a mistake buying them. The Milwaukee is not suitable for an electrician who wants to do productive work. The small straight and medium straight and cross tips can break easily and are not for heavy use. Even an amateur can mess it up. The corresponding Facom set, I believe, has a lifetime warranty if it breaks. From the little use I have done so far, it seems that the tips of the screwdrivers "get damaged" more easily than even cheaper screwdrivers.
